- The distance between Guwahati, India and Xankandi, Azerbaijan is approximately 4,402 km or 2,735 mi.
- To reach Guwahati in this distance one would set out from Xankandi bearing 96.5°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Guwahati bearing 122° or ESE .
- Guwahati has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a) whereas Xankandi has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Guwahati is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Xankandi is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 14.4 °C (25.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.7 °C (15.7°F) less in Guwahati.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1217 mm (47.9 in) more which is equivalent to 1217 l/m² (29.87 US gal/ft²) or 12,170,000 l/ha (1,301,054 US gal/ac) more. About 3 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.9° higher in Guwahati than in Xankandi.
